Ysgol Gyfun Gymraeg Glantaf beat St Peter’s Catholic School of Wigan 30-22 to win this year’s national Year 8 Champion Schools Final.
This year’s win, with the match played in Wakefield, was revenge for the Cardiff school following defeat at Wembley Stadium in the year 7 final in 2024 against the same opponents.
It looked like the match could go the same way after the Wigan side scored with their first touch of the ball. Leon McMullen received the ball from kick-off and an 80 metres, dodging all comers to score the opening try.
However, Glantaf were in control by half-time. The two teams swapped tries twice to make the score 10-10, but the Welsh scored twice more before the interval to put the score onto 20-10.
Jac Witchell was rightly named player of the match for his first half hat-trick and landing three conversions. Sam Fordham, Harry Davies and Khaleel Hassan also ran over for tries.
